Over the years, Hon Phillip Shaibu has shown exceptional courage and commitment to the cause of uplifting the society, a cause to which he remains steadfastly unshaken, though some say he’s militant in his approach and pursuit.

The University of Jos in Plateau State in the North Central zone of the country, one of the hotbeds of student radicalism, served as the building blocks for his later years of political activism. He shot into national limelight as Welfare Secretary of the University’s Students’ Union Government(SUG) and later became the President of the National Association of Nigerian Students(NANS) in 2000.

Brimming with high octane doses of activism, Honourable Shaibu’s first attempt at breaking into political limelight suffered a temporal setback in 2003 when he lost out at the polls as candidate of the defunct All Nigeria Peoples Party (ANPP)  for the Edo State House of Assembly seat to represent Etsako West Constituency 2.

In 2007, he bounced back into reckoning and, as they say, the rest is history. With two successful tenures in the 4th and 5th Edo State House of Assembly, representing Etsako West Constituency II, he held various sensitive positions including Minority Whip,   Majority Leader and  chaired the all-important house committee on Rules, Business and Ethics. He was for about a year a member of the House of Representatives representing Etsako Federal Constituency when he was drafted to pair with his principal, Gov Godwin Obaseki, in the 2016 Edo governorship race, as Deputy Governor candidate of the All Progressives Congress (APC).
